About Sivananda Yoga Vedanta Centers & Ashram

Sivananda Yoga Vedanta Center and Ashram is part of the larger Sivananda organization, founded by Swami Sivananda in the early 20th century. The teachings of Swami Sivananda emphasized yoga, meditation and the path of self-realization. Like others in the network, the Chennai center aims to advance his teachings and provide a space for individuals to deepen their spiritual understanding. All the activities of Sivananda Yoga Vedanta Center are based on five principles which are proper breathing (Pranayama), proper diet (Vegetarian), positive thinking and meditation (Vedanta and Dhyana), proper relaxation (Savasana), proper exercise (Asana). The college has organized workshop programs on Victory over Anger, Mantra and Kirtan, Prana the Vital Energy etc.

Interesting facts about Sivananda Yoga Vedanta Centers & Ashram

  • The center offers a variety of programs, including yoga teacher training, meditation courses, and workshops on Vedanta philosophy.
  • Daily activities at the ashram generally include yoga sessions, meditation, satsang (spiritual gatherings), and karma yoga (selfless service).
  • The ashram's vegetarian food is an integral part of the daily routine, which focuses on providing nourishment to the body and mind.
  • Guests and participants are encouraged to follow a simple and disciplined daily schedule, including early rising and spiritual practices.
  • The ashram's teachings are rooted in the spiritual lineage of Swami Sivananda and Swami Vishnudevananda, emphasizing the unity of all religions and the paths to self-realization.
